    Abstract

    The present disclosure relates to a hybrid bit with roller cone having inserts, comprising a bit body, blades disposed with the bit body, a plurality of fixed cutting elements arranged side by side along the outer edge of blades and roller cones mounted with the said bit body in circumferential and alternate arrangement with the said blades, the said roller cones having multiple rows of cone inserts arranged side by side along the meridian direction of cones, and the said cones having multiple rows of cone inserts arranged side by side along the weft direction of cones, the cutting insert rows of adjacent two cones herein are in alternate arrangement, the cutting insert rows of adjacent two cones are in derangement and the insert placement structure in the plurality of cones is the same.

    [0018] As shown in FIG. 1 to FIG. 3, the embodiment provides a hybrid bit with roller cone having inserts includes a bit body 101, three blades 102 disposed on the bit body and six nozzles 103 mounted on the bit body 101. The blade102 includes the inner cone, nose, shoulder and gage sections from the center axis of the bit to the outside. With fixed cutting elements 104, which are PDC cutters, mounted at each section of the blades, the fixed cutting elements 104 at blades covering the whole bottom hole and forming the outermost profile envelope 110 of fixed cutting elements, with different gyration radius of each fixed cutting element at each blade, that is, different cutting trajectory. As shown in FIG. 2 and FIG. 3, No. 1 to No. 18 fixed cutting elements are distributed at three different blades 102a, 102b and 102c.

    [0019] A head 105 is disposed between each two adjacent blades, with its upper end welded to be integrated with the bit body, and a journal pin disposed at its lower end, a roller cone 106 mounted into the journal pin axially fixed with steel balls, roller cones and blades are in alternate arrangement. Alternatively, cones are roller cones having inserts.

    [0020] There are three roller cones named as A, B and C, having cone inserts 107 mounted, the cutting position of cone inserts herein corresponds to the nose and shoulder sections of a blade. There are eight rows of cone inserts, with each row of cone inserts disposed at intervals along a round of cone weft, and closely arranged from inside to outside along the outermost profile envelope of cutting elements, each adjacent row of cone inserts are in alternate, weft and meridian arrangement along the cone cutters with the same insert placement structure at each cone.

    [0021] The outermost profile envelope 111 formed by cone inserts covers the nose and shoulder sections of the drilling bit beyond the outside of the outermost profile envelope 110 formed by fixed cutting elements of the said blades. The distance H between the outermost profile envelope 111 of cone inserts and the outermost profile envelope 110 of fixed cutting elements is 1.0 mm. When each row of cone inserts is at the lowest point of cutting trajectory, the center line of inserts overlaps with or approximates to the center line of each corresponding cutting elements of blades, that is, the center line of each row of inserts at cones 11B18B overlaps with the center line of each fixed cutting elements 1118 at nose and shoulder of a blade. The outermost inserts at the said cones cut rocks at wall of a wellbore along with the fixed cutting elements at the gage section of blades, the cutting trajectory of the said cone inserts overlaps with that of the said fixed cutting elements. In addition, cutters for gage protection are disposed at the outer diameter of a head and blade flank.
